Abstract
It is a new nozzle unit (B) formed by a main rotating body (C) with a generically triangular shape on which three radial spokes (R) are pivotally attached that can rotate around said main body while remaining always in contact with the floor. Each spoke (R) has one or more elastic elements (E) suitable to keep the spokes (R) in a generically y-shaped configuration. The main body (C) is provided with a coupling (A) on its upper part to both connect the suction pipe and to enable the main body (C) to make a full rotation horizontally with reference to the coupling (A). Each spoke (R) is hinged to said main body (C) and the rotation of the main body (C) around the coupling (A) enables the new nozzle unit (B) to adjust to the various operational situations and to various possible obstacles so as to avoid that the user makes any manoeuvre with the pipe with handle.
Claims
1. A nozzle unit (B) with a coupling (A) for the connection to Hie suction pipe of the vacuum cleaner, comprising a hollow main body (C) connected to said coupling (A) to which at least three spokes are hinged (R1, R2, R3), genericatly linear, hollow, open at the bottom and usually arranged to form a Y around said main body (C), characterised by the fact that said spokes are connected to the internal compartment (Cc) of the main body (C) and rotating on the coplanar plane to said main body (C), and where said coupling (A) and said main body (C) mutually rotate around a vertical axis central to the coupling (A).
2. A nozzle unit (B) as in the previous claims, characterised in that each spoke (Rl, R2, R3) has one closed end (Re) and one open end (Ra) and the latter is suitable to be hosted and rotate in the housings and seats (Cr) of the main body (C),
3. A nozzle unit (B) as in the previous claims, characterised in that said mam body (C) has a genetically triangular shape, and where said spokes (Rl, R2. R3) are hinged in special scats (Cr) located at the vertexes of the triangular shape of said main body (C).
4. A nozzle unit (B) as in the previous claim, characterised in that said spokes (Rl, R2, R3) are usually oriented along the generic directions of the bisecting lines of the triangular shape of said main body (C).
